原文:FFmpeg(4)-使用avformat_find_stream_info()來探測獲取封裝格式的上下文信息

該函數主要用於獲取視頻流信息。 在一些格式當中沒有頭部信息,如flv格式,h 格式,這個時候調用avformat open input 在打開文件之后就沒有參數,也就無法獲取到里面的信息。這個時候就可以調用此函數,因為它會試着去探測文件的格式,但是如果格式當中沒有頭部信息,那么它只能獲取到編碼 寬高這些信息,還是無法獲得總時長。如果總時長無法獲取到,則仍需要把整個文件讀一遍,計算一下它的總幀數。 ...

2018-10-16 11:49 0 2754 推薦指數:

查看詳情

FFMPEG: avformat_find_stream_info()函數

av_find_stream_info()中是要不斷的讀取數據包,解碼獲得相應的信息 其中: st->codec->codec_type:0:視頻,1:音頻,2:數據 st->codec->codec_id: 音視頻編解碼類型對應的值 ...

Tue Nov 20 01:02:00 CST 2018 0 1173
異步任務獲取springSecurity主線程上下文信息失敗

一、首先配置好的@Async線程池配置類 在注解@Async中調用的方法中如果使用security來獲取用戶信息應該是獲取不到的,原因是異步任務開啟了新線程,所以用的登錄信息不能在子線程獲取,只能在主線程獲取,因為securityContextHolder默認將用戶信息 ...

Fri Jan 01 00:03:00 CST 2021 0 459
[asp.net mvc 奇淫巧技] 01 - 封裝上下文 - 在View中獲取自定義的上下文

  我們在asp.net 開發中已經封裝了最強大的HttpContext,我們可以在HttpContext中可以獲取到幾乎任何想獲取的東西,也可以在HttpContext寫入需要返回客戶端的信息。但是這些還遠遠不能滿足一些要求,比如在任何地方可以獲取到登錄用戶的信息等等。   之前獲取登錄 ...

Tue Oct 11 18:11:00 CST 2016 33 8682
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M